About Alexandre Tuleu

Alexandre Tuleu is a scholar working on Biomedical Engineering, Aerospace Engineering, Control and Systems Engineering, Ecology, Evolution, Behavior and Systematics and Mechanical Engineering, having authored 15 papers that have together received 563 indexed citations. Recurring topics across this work include Robotic Locomotion and Control (14 papers), Biomimetic flight and propulsion mechanisms (7 papers), Prosthetics and Rehabilitation Robotics (4 papers), Bat Biology and Ecology Studies (3 papers), Soft Robotics and Applications (2 papers), Modular Robots and Swarm Intelligence (2 papers), Control and Dynamics of Mobile Robots (2 papers) and Robotic Mechanisms and Dynamics (1 paper). The work is most often cited by research in Biomedical Engineering (521 citations), Control and Systems Engineering (165 citations), Aerospace Engineering (146 citations), Mechanical Engineering (111 citations) and Ecology, Evolution, Behavior and Systematics (42 citations). Alexandre Tuleu has collaborated with scholars based in Switzerland, Italy and Iran. Frequent co-authors include Auke Jan Ijspeert, Mostafa Ajallooeian, Alexander Badri–Spröwitz, Massimo Vespignani, Majid Nili Ahmadabadi, Mahdi Khoramshahi, Simon Hauser, Peter Eckert, Nikos G. Tsagarakis and Darwin G. Caldwell. Their work appears in journals such as Biological Cybernetics, Methods in Ecology and Evolution, The International Journal of Robotics Research, Frontiers in Computational Neuroscience and Max Planck Digital Library.
